Memories Of My Childhood Home: Nothing To Be Fond Of - 07/27/09 10:10 PM
The memories of my childhood home do not bring back any fond memories. I grew up in a 1-bedroom apartment in a 6-story walk up in a pretty rough neighborhood in NYC. The building wasn't properly maintained and the rats and roaches were everywhere. I remember lack of heat in the winter and hot water for bathing and broken windows.
The apartment was barely big enough for the three of us. It consisted of a tiny bathroom, a small eat in kitchen, a small living room and a small bedroom. At night I slept in the living room and a convertible … (48 comments)
